Modify the heat template so that kubernetes node
instances are not placed on the same compute nodes, but each on a different node.
This is called anti-affinity.

+  #Affinity Policy - nodes spread onto as many physical machines as possible (aka. .anti-affinity.).
+  anti_affinity_group:
+   type: OS::Nova::ServerGroup
+   properties:
+     name: k8s nodes on separate computes
+     policies:
+      - anti-affinity
